The Prize

Artist: Lisa Marzorati
Title: 257
Technique: Oil, acrylic, wood, metal and string
Support: furnishing leather 
Year: 2021
Measurement: 110x40 cm

Born in Oggiono in 1978. From a young age she became passionate about art, and graduated in 1998 from the Giovanni XXIII Art College in Milan. 

Transferring to Florence, she enrolled in the Academy of Fine Arts first at the school of Prof. Pacitti, and ended her studies with Prof. Preverino where she fell in love with the world of abstract material art and graduated with honours in 2002. 

She collaborated with the companies Surcanapè and Compell in Brianza which sell fabrics and leather for furnishings from 2001 to 2013. Still in Florence, she attended a number of courses on the recognition of textiles and the sampling of fabrics at the Seta Lisio Art Foundation. 

She taught artistic anatomy and drawn figures at the Giovanni XXIII Art College in Milan during the 2003-04 and 2004-05 academic years. 

She participated hors concours in an event organised by a renowned Brianza company in collaboration with the Academy of Fine Arts in Milan in 2006 which also saw the participation of Prof. Sgarbi. 

In 2011 she moved to New York where she worked on commission for private individuals. 

In 2014 she participated in a collective exhibition in Camnago organised with the support of the Municipality of Lentate sul Seveso. 

In 2015 she participated in the Biennial of Sense and Matter at the MACS Museum in Greccio, where one of her works would remain on display for 5 years.  

In May 2016, she organised her first personal exhibition in collaboration with the ARSIN cultural association at the Cucine di Villa Reale in Monza. In November she exhibited in a collective at the Municipality of Stuttgart. 

In January 2017 she held private courses on the composition of art. In March, she participated with a piece at the EGOS XIII Contemporary Art Exhibition at the Sint-JanMuseum in Bruges. In April she exhibited in the Sala del Bramate in Rome for the "The Nuance of Dreams" exhibition. In September with the support of the Municipality of Barlassina she organised a personal exhibition "DENTRO LE APPARENZE” in Palazzo Rezzonico in Barlassina. 

In January 2018 her work was on display at the Galleria II del Borgo in the “Expo Egos XV” exhibition. In April 2018, she participated  in the “ART EXPO” in New York. In June, her collaboration with DIVULGARTI DUCALE led to the two person exhibition “FIL ROUGE” at the Palazzo Ducale in Genoa. 

In March 2019 she participated in the collective “MATERIA E COLORE” at the Galleria Area Contesa Arte in Rome. From August 5th to 26th she had her own area in a collective of contemporary art at the Steam Factory in Milan which was postponed to September. In Florence, at the ONART Gallery, she exhibited in a colletive in September. Towards the end of 2019 she participated in a collective at the Venice Biennial. 

In February 2020, she attended a specialisation course on resin and its uses. During the summer of 2020 she started a collaboration with a Swiss lathe turner. She continues to work in her workshop on commission and hold courses and workshops.
